标题:
指导我的人说我这段程序有问题,但我可以正常使用,请问一下哪有问题
[打印本页]
作者:
scguo
时间:
2019-11-5 18:01
标题:
指导我的人说我这段程序有问题,但我可以正常使用,请问一下哪有问题
pos=2;
for (i = 0; i < pBuffer[1]; ++i) {
// 跳过序号
++pos;
// 显示内容长度
content_parameter_len = (pBuffer[pos] << 8) | pBuffer[pos + 1];
pos += 2;
/*显示内容*/
// 显示参数
memset(¶meter, 0, sizeof(ProtoclLedParameter));
memcpy(parameter, &pBuffer[pos], sizeof(ProtoclLedParameter));
pos += sizeof(ProtoclLedParameter);
// 显示数据
content_len = content_parameter_len - sizeof(ProtoclLedParameter);
memset(content, 0, 256);
if (content_len > 256))
{
memcpy(content, &pBuffer[pos],256);
content_len =256;
}
else
{
memcpy(content, &pBuffer[pos], content_len);
content_len = content_len;
}
pos += content_len;
}
指导我的人说我这段程序有问题,但我可以正常使用,请问一下哪有问题
作者:
111111111110
时间:
2019-11-5 18:32
你自己调试运行有错误提示就知道哪里有问题,没错误就这样用,选一段出来咱也不能断章取义呀,语句都没有问题,可能跟全篇有关系
作者:
man1234567
时间:
2019-11-5 20:18
运行通过仅表示可运行而已,就像你拿钱可以买东西并不表示钱的来路正一样.
也许你的程序更好,指导的不懂你也未必,具体得问提问的人。
欢迎光临 (http://www.51hei.com/bbs/)
Powered by Discuz! X3.1